From the authors: In this book are pictures of the actual ware, i.e. yellow ware, Rock- ingham, stoneware, ironstone, majolica, semi-porcelain, semi-granite, semi-vitreous, parian, porce- lain, bone china and beleek, manufactured in the East Liverpool area from approximately 1838 tothe 1970's. East Liverpool was truly the Pottery Capital of the United States. More Rockingham and yellow ware was produced here than in any other singular site in the country. The variety and quan- tity of other early wares is still amazing today. James Bennett began an industry the area can still be proud of. By the 1970's, because of competition and the use of aluminum, glass and plastics, the only potteries left on the west side of the Ohio River were Hall China Company, Sterling China Com- pany and a modern Pioneer Pottery Company making mugs and China Specialties products in East Liverpool. This book covers what was made on the west side of the Ohio River. It does not cover the West Virginia potteries right across the river for the simple reason that there have been several books written about those potteries. Therefore, only what Homer Laughlin and Harker potteries made in East Liverpool is shown.Our hope is that the reader will be captivated by the plethora of wares, shapes and decoration of items manufactured in East Liverpool and Wellsville, Ohio. The imagination, artistic design, mold work, serviceability, and sheer beauty of the predominantly everyday ceramic items is astounding. East Liverpool wares could and did compete successfully with the Trenton, New Jersey and early English wares. Clever faux British marks were conceived by the East Liverpool potters to convince American housewives that the ware was the much coveted English ware. Often sellers on Ebay are still fooled.

Current methods of diagnosis and treatment in the specialty of angiology Vascular Medicine, Second Edition presents the current methods of diagnosis and treatment across the entire specialty of angiology, providing clear guidance on vascular medicine from well-known specialists. Updates include coverage of recent advances in endovascular therapy, an introductory anatomy section in each chapter, and a detailed duplex ultrasonography section for every vascular region. This new edition also contains chapters on the increasingly important areas of acute stroke treatment and renal sympathectomy, each written by leading experts in those treatment methods. Key Features: Focuses on the medical as well as the surgical aspects of angiology Complete coverage of all three treatment options: conservative treatment, endovascular therapy, and surgery Interdisciplinary approach that includes outpatient medicine, vascular medicine, cardiology, and radiologyAll medical specialists involved in vascular medicine, as well as interventional specialists and vascular surgeons, will find this book to be an invaluable reference throughout their careers.

In part a sequel to his earlier Death and Fantasy, William Gray’s Fantasy, Art and Life: Essays on George MacDonald, Robert Louis Stevenson and Other Fantasy Writers examines the ways in which “Life” in its various senses is affirmed, explored and enhanced through the work of the creative imagination, especially in fantasy literature. The discussion includes a range of fantasy writers, but focuses chiefly on two writers of the Victorian period, George MacDonald and Robert Louis Stevenson, whose Scottish (and particularly Calvinist) backgrounds deeply affected their engagement with what MacDonald called “The Fantastic Imagination.”

Drawing on philosophy, theology and psychoanalysis as well as on literary criticism, this collection of essays explores a range of fantasy texts with particular attention to the various ways in which they seek to deal with the reality of death. The essays uncover some fascinating links, and indeed tensions, between the writers discussed.
